Kant's Non-Absolutist Conception of Political Legitimacy ââ How Public Right ââConcludesââ Private Right in the ââDoctrine of Rightââ
Contrary to the received view, I argue that Kant, in the âDoctrine of Rightâ, outlines a third, republican alternative to absolutist and voluntarist conceptions of political legitimacy. According to this republican alternative, a state must meet certain institutional requirements before political obligations arise. An important result of this interpretation is not only that there are institutional restraints on a legitimate state's use of coercion, but also that the rights of the state are not in principle reducible to the rights of individuals. Thus, for Kant, political obligations are intimately linked to the existence of a certain kind of republican institutional framework
Organic Viticulture in Europe and the European Union
In this article, some key data on organic grape prodcution are presented. Organic vines were grown in Europe on more than 230,000 hectares at the end of 2011 (217,000 hectares within the European Union) according to a survey by the Research Institute of Organic Agriculture (FiBL). The largest areas are in Spain, France and Italy. One third of Europeâs organic grape area is in Spain. Most of the organic grapes are grown for wine, even though in Turkey a large part of the production is used for raisins

Lockean Freedom and the Provisoâs Appeal to Scientific Knowledge
I argue in this paper that Locke and contemporary Lockeans underestimate the problems involved in their frequent, implicit assumption that when we apply the proviso we use the latest scientific knowledge of natural resources, technology, and the economyâs operations. Problematic for these theories is that much of the pertinent knowledge used is obtained through particular personsâ labor. If the knowledge obtained through individualsâ labor must be made available to everyone and if particular personsâ new knowledge affects the provisoâs proper application, then some end up without freedom to pursue their own ends and some find their freedom subject to othersâ arbitrary will
